When was the last time you heard a mixed-gender group of people addressed as “girls” or “ladies”? Of course, some will hold the gender-neutral sense of guys near and dear and continue to use hey guys with no ill will … but as we evolve our language tends to as well. Some argue that male-generic terms such as this reinforce androcentric bias and male privilege. Y’all is a contraction of you all, a construction that English speakers in the South have found useful for centuries. Untangle that tongue: how you can get the convo flowing with your crush! What’s more, a map based on the Harvard Dialect Survey shows y’all and you all popping up in places you might not expect as far back as 2003 (when the survey was completed).
